SnoValley Chamber hosting Aspire Gala fundraiser, auction

Proceeds will benefit the chamber’s sustainable tourism efforts and more.

The SnoValley Chamber of Commerce’s upcoming gala will raise funds for its variety of projects, including efforts to implement sustainable tourism.

The Aspire Gala fundraiser, Oct. 23, will be held in the new Grand Ballroom at the Snoqualmie Casino & Hotel. The evening will include dinner, drinks, a DJ and an auction for up to 300 guests.

The chamber’s fundraising goal for the event is $120,000. These funds will go toward the general success of the chamber, as the chamber grapples with the loss of some grant funding due to state cuts this year.

“We have no other way of fundraising. We have to do this,” chamber CEO Kelly Coughlin said.

But Coughlin said the gala is also a “thank you” to the community for its participation in the chamber’s sustainable tourism initiative this year.

The Snoqualmie Valley was chosen as the subject of State of Washington Tourism’s 2025 Rural Tourism Support Program, which includes $30,000 in grant funding. In a series of workshops from January-March, the chamber collected ideas and input from the community that will instruct upcoming tourism projects.

“We’re trying to be very good stewards of our area,” Coughlin said. “[The gala] is a celebration to be able to tell everyone of all the accomplishments that we’ve made so far.”

Supporting the chamber ultimately supports its member businesses across the Valley, Coughlin said, noting that local businesses are stronger together.

“Coming to this is a pretty big deal to show support, for one, help us with the funding and know that everything we’ve done has been done for the Valley,” she said. “It’s not just one business, it’s the entire Valley.”
